Understanding the Sorts Of Surety Contract Bonds



To completely comprehend the kinds of surety agreement bonds, professionals must familiarize themselves with the various options readily available.

There are three primary types of guaranty agreement bonds that contractors need to recognize: proposal bonds, efficiency bonds, and payment bonds.

Bid bonds are typically required when a specialist is submitting a bid for a building task. This bond makes certain that if the contractor is granted the task, they'll become part of a contract and give the essential efficiency and payment bonds.

Efficiency bonds guarantee that the contractor will certainly finish the task according to the terms of the contract.

Settlement bonds safeguard subcontractors and suppliers by making certain that they'll be paid for their service the project.

Tips to Obtain Surety Contract Bonds



To acquire surety agreement bonds, professionals must adhere to a series of actions to guarantee their qualification and secure the required bonding.

The initial step is to examine your monetary standing. Surety bond providers will assess your financial security, credit report, and prior job experience to figure out if you fulfill their underwriting requirements.

When you have chosen a carrier, you'll require to finish an application and send it with the needed supporting records. These documents may consist of economic statements, job experience documents, and referrals.

After assessing your application, the guaranty bond company will certainly establish your bond amount and issue the bond if you're authorized.



It is essential to begin this process early to ensure you have the required bonding in place prior to starting any kind of construction tasks.
